1. Interview with Dr. Jane Goodall – A New Perspective on Our Primate Cousins
Best known for her intensive study of chimpanzees, renowned primatologist Dr. Jane Goodall redefined our understanding of primates and their similarities to humans. In a revealing interview, Goodall shared the surprising truth: chimpanzees use tools much more often than previously believed. This discovery shattered long-held beliefs that tool usage was exclusive to humans and revolutionized the way we view our animal relatives.

3. Interview with Dr. Fiona Hunter – The Implications of Marine Microplastics
In our quest for scientific innovation, we often overlook the consequences our creations can have on the environment. Dr. Fiona Hunter, a marine biologist, has dedicated her career to studying marine microplastics and the impact they have on ocean ecosystems. An interview with Dr. Hunter revealed alarming levels of plastic pollution, and the dire need for greater environmental responsibility.
FAQ:
Q: What are the most concerning findings regarding microplastics?
A: Microplastics pose a significant threat to marine life and can even enter human food chains. The tiny particles absorb harmful chemicals and can cause health issues if ingested.
4. Interview with Dr. Robert Hare – The Science of Accountability
Understanding human behavior has long been a key goal of scientists. In an illuminating interview, Dr. Robert Hare, a psychologist, discusses his research into psychopathy and its implications for holding individuals accountable in society. Hare’s findings have profoundly impacted the world of criminal psychology, revealing that accountability is a complex matter that goes beyond traditional notions of conscience and morality.
FAQ:
Q: How has Dr. Hare’s research into psychopathy changed our understanding of accountability?
A: Dr. Hare’s research reveals that individuals with psychopathic traits do not reflect on their actions in the same way as others, potentially influencing their response to legal consequences.
